Iced Brown Sugar Oatmilk Shaken Espresso

  • 2 shots of espresso or 1/2 cup strong brewed coffee
  • 2 tablespoons brown sugar
  • 1/2 teaspoon ground cinnamon
  • 1/2 cup oat milk
  • 1/2 cup ice

Starbucks Pink Drink

  • 1/2 cup Tazo passion tea (brewed and chilled)
  • 1/2 cup white grape juice
  • 1/3 cup coconut milk
  • 1/4 cup sliced strawberries
  • Ice as needed

Pumpkin Cream Cold Brew

  • 1 cup cold brew coffee
  • 2 tablespoons pumpkin puree
  • 1 tablespoon maple syrup
  • 1/4 teaspoon pumpkin pie spice
  • 1/4 cup heavy cream
  • 1/4 cup milk
  • Ice as needed


Instructions

  1. Iced Brown Sugar Oatmilk Shaken Espresso: Brew the espresso or strong coffee and allow it to cool slightly to prevent melting the ice too quickly. In a shaker or mason jar, combine the espresso, brown sugar, and ground cinnamon. Shake vigorously for 20–30 seconds until the mixture becomes frothy. Fill a tall glass with ice and pour the shaken espresso mixture over it. Top with oat milk and stir gently to combine before serving.
  2. Starbucks Pink Drink: Brew the Tazo passion tea and allow it to chill completely. In a glass, combine the chilled passion tea, white grape juice, and coconut milk. Stir the mixture well to blend flavors. Add sliced strawberries and ice to the glass. Stir again gently and serve chilled for a refreshing fruity beverage.
  3. Pumpkin Cream Cold Brew: In a small bowl, whisk together the pumpkin puree, maple syrup, and pumpkin pie spice until smooth. Add the heavy cream and milk, then froth the mixture using a milk frother or shake vigorously in a jar until light and foamy. Fill a glass with ice and pour in the cold brew coffee. Spoon the pumpkin cream mixture over the top and sprinkle with a pinch of pumpkin pie spice. Serve immediately for a creamy, spiced coffee treat.

Notes

  • For extra creaminess in the Iced Brown Sugar Oatmilk Shaken Espresso, use barista-style oat milk.
  • Adjust the sweetness in the iced espresso drink to your preference by varying the amount of brown sugar.
  • Use light coconut milk in the Pink Drink for a lower-calorie version.
  • Modify juice-to-tea ratio in the Pink Drink to suit your sweetness preference.
  • Maple syrup in the Pumpkin Cream Cold Brew can be substituted with simple syrup or brown sugar syrup.
  • For a dairy-free Pumpkin Cream Cold Brew, use oat or almond milk instead of heavy cream and milk.
